At Decathlon Digital, we believe technology can push the boundaries of what is possible in sports. Our team of over 5,000 experts is dedicated to building the world's largest digital sports platform, covering everything from product design to supply chain optimization and connected user experiences. We are currently transforming our Customer Growth domain into a global organization, moving toward a headless, event-driven microservices architecture. By joining us, you will help orchestrate transactional communications for hundreds of millions of users across more than 75 countries, all while working toward a more sustainable and inclusive future for the sports industry.
The role
We are looking for a Tech Lead Java Backend Senior Software Engineer to join our team on a full-time, on-site basis in either Amsterdam or Lille. This is a lead-level position where you will play a pivotal role in designing robust, scalable interfaces and reusable components. You will work within a focused team of five, guiding our engineering practices to ensure we deliver high-quality, secure, and data-driven solutions at a global scale.
Core responsibilities
- Take full ownership of the software development lifecycle, from initial prototyping and functional design to coding, testing, and final delivery.
- Foster a collaborative engineering culture by mentoring junior team members and applying rigorous software engineering principles to solve complex problems.
- Analyze existing systems to provide actionable recommendations for improvement while monitoring performance and conducting reliability analysis to ensure our platforms remain resilient.
Skills and experience
To be successful in this role, you should possess a deep technical background and a passion for engineering excellence. We are looking for the following qualifications:
- At least 7 years of professional experience working as a Java developer.
- Extensive knowledge of the Spring Boot framework, containerization with Docker, and the Kafka ecosystem.
- A strong grasp of modern architectural patterns, including microservices, BDD, and TDD.
- Practical experience working with Kubernetes and integrating with Salesforce Marketing Cloud APIs and SDKs.
- A proven ability to coach and mentor other engineers to help them grow and thrive.
- Fluency in English.
